    The New Jersey Shoreshots basketball organization won New Jersey State Amateur Athletic Union titles in the U12 and U13 divisions this summer. The Shoreshots’ U12 team, coached by Tracey Sabino, Pat Sabino, Lauralee Lucey andMike Pero, won its second straight state title .     BY TIM MORRIS Staff Writer The Greater Middlesex Conference Coaches Summer Baseball League has become a hit in Monmouth County. The league, now in its third season, began with just Greater Middlesex Conference schools from Middlesex County participating.     Sam’s Club and General Mills will host a member-appreciation event at the Freehold Sam’s Club on Friday, July 15, 6-8 p.m. New York Knicks legend Walt Frazier will meet with fans and sign autographs.
